ELS Special: Agatha Christie

19:00 - 20:00 ELS Special: Agatha Christie

In this Eclectic Light Show special Mandy Morton talks to Agatha Christie's most recent biographer Laura Thompson, about Christie's life, loves and work as the world's most successful crime fiction writer. The programme includes an insight into Christie's famous disappearance back in the 1920's when the author herself became a victim of tabloid speculation and there are tributes from those who have been inspired by Agatha Christie's work including David Suchet, Val McDermid and the late PD James. A Manic Arts Production. Programme Website
